How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 40356?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 40356 Studio Apartments | $1,115 | $749 | $1,650 |
| 40356 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,303 | $770 | $3,448 |
| 40356 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,568 | $730 | $3,933 |
| 40356 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,122 | $975 | $4,918 |
| 40356 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,464 | $1,750 | $3,492 |
